
Resource Ecology
Research at the Institute of Resource Ecology focuses on protecting people and the environment from the dangers of pollutants from technical processes associated with the generation of energy and the extraction of raw materials. The scientific challenge is to consider technology and ecology as an inseparable unit and thus make a decisive contribution to the safety and acceptance of technical processes. The research focuses on the ecology of radioactive and non-radioactive metals in connection with nuclear waste disposal, nuclear energy production and the technical processes along the value chain for metal-bearing raw materials.
